2016-07-13 2 views
1

Я должен опубликовать вакантные должности в системе публикации. Но перед сохранением в базе данных он проверяет заголовок позиции в столбце/поле «Postit», поле и номер позиции в столбце/поле «itemno», если текст уже существует в записи в той же строке. Я не знаю, правильно ли положить много «ГДЕ» внутри предложения .Open, или я могу поставить «И», чтобы избежать многих «ГДЕ». Не могли бы вы помочь мне решить эту проблему. Спасибо ... Какая-то часть кодов указано ниже:Как проверить, существует ли запись в базе данных доступа ms, используя vb.net?

Ошибка в этой строке кода:

.Open("Select * from pop where vacantnotvacant ='" & "vacant" & "' , where Position = '" & ListViewEx1.Items.Item(h).SubItems(2).Text & "'", psipopcon, 2, 3) 

ответ

0

Попробуйте это вместо вашей открытой линии

.Open("Select * from pop where vacantnotvacant ='" & "vacant" & "' and Position = '" & ListViewEx1.Items.Item(h).SubItems(2).Text & "'", psipopcon, 2, 3) 
+0

Большое спасибо Крейга Т. Теперь он работает. Пальцы вверх! Надеюсь, вы сможете помочь мне в моих будущих вопросах. –

Смежные вопросы